    Hi all! I'm new to UDOO and to Linux and I've been having issues installing the newest bios... since I'm new to Linux (using this board to learn Linux) I tried installing the bios using the EFI shell on boot up. The issue is that the bios install command isn't recognized and listing the commands does not show an option for bios install. There is no complete and thorough step by step list of instructions on how to install on Linux for idiots like me.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Again on boot up, there is no bios install command that works on my board.

    If you bought a new Bolt i dont see why you should update. The Bolts are shipped with the latest BIOS firmware.
    But if your bios <> 1.08 then you should update.

    The instructions in the pdf in the update zip are clear. But all commands depend on your own environment so they cannot give 1 script, you have to adapt it.
    Step 4: So what is your USB stick in the device table fs0,fs1 fs2 etc

    Step 5: The command "bios_update <biosName.xxx>" depends on the contents on the USB disk
    If you just extracted the the Zip file to root of the USB disk the updater scrip bios_updater for EFI shell is in \Flash_tools\AFU\EFI\
    The biosfile biosName.xxx is \BIOS\C4000000.108
    So to update you should go to Flash_tools\AFU\EFI\ : "cd Flash_tools\AFU\EFI\" and run "bios_update \BIOS\C4000000.108"
